What is Anaconda?

Anaconda is a distribution of the Python and R programming languages for scientific computing, intended for data science and machine learning. It simplifies package management and deployment, making it a popular choice among data professionals. Anaconda comes pre-installed with a wealth of data science libraries, tools for data analysis, and environments for project management.

Why Choose Anaconda for Data Science?

Choosing Anaconda as your primary tool for data science offers numerous advantages:

  • Comprehensive Library Support: Anaconda provides access to thousands of data science packages.
  • User-Friendly Interface: The Anaconda Navigator offers a straightforward interface for managing environments and packages.
  • Cross-Platform Compatibility: Anaconda runs on Windows, macOS, and Linux, making it versatile for different user needs.
